We audit your current tool ecosystem end-to-end — integrations, adoption rates, permission structures, redundancies, and gaps. You get a clear picture of what's working, what's not, and exactly what to do about it.
Multi-location rollouts fail because they weren't built with governance in mind from day one. We design the wave plans, SOPs, escalation structures, and change management frameworks that make your deployment actually land.
When your onboarding lives in someone's head, you have a liability, not a process. We build scalable onboarding systems — new hire, new location, new platform — so knowledge transfers consistently regardless of who's in the room.
A full-depth review of how your operation runs today versus how it should run. We identify process gaps, handoff failures, and the recurring friction points your team has stopped mentioning because they've accepted them as normal.
